    Cimetière de Saint-Paul-de-Vence

    The final resting place of Marc Chagall, who actually resided in the French Riviera from the late 1940s right up until his death, the St Paul de Vence graveyard is characterised by its standing tombstones and compact nature. Other people to be buried in the cemetery include Sports Journalist Paul Frère and composer Jacques Morali.     Fontaine de Saint-Paul-de-Vence

    In the very heart of the maze of cobbled lanes and plant-clad stone dwellings that make up the French village, the fountain was installed as early as 1615 and is designed in the Provençal style (please note that the fountain was redesigned during the 19th-century). Situated in place de la Grande-Fontaine, you’ll always be able to find your bearings in the tiny town, so long as you stumble upon the sculpture of the four spouts pouring water into the central fountain.

    La Colombe d’Or

    Several decades ago, the likes of Matisse, Braque, Léger, Calder, César and even Picasso would dine at this now chic auberge in exchange for paintings. Owned by the Roux family, the resulting restaurant of today means that eating here feels like consuming your typical French fare in an art gallery! Even if you don’t choose to stay in La Colombe d’Or, simply dining in the restaurant is a total must-see while in Saint-Paul-de-Vence.     What is the population of St Paul de Vence?

    As of 2015, the population of Saint Paul de Vence was 3,451.

    What are the best free things to do in Saint Paul de Vence?

    Those visiting St Paul de Vence on a budget will be pleased to know that there are a number of low cost activities and attractions on offer. Despite being one of the most expensive places to visit in the South of France, some of the best free things to do in Saint-Paul-de-Vence include wandering through the cobbled lanes of the old town and seeing the view from the village’s cemetery.

    Is Saint-Paul-de-Vence safe to visit?

    The tourist areas of St paul de Vence are generally as safe as most other destinations in Europe, though petty crime can still occur. Visitors should be especially wary of pickpockets (pickpockets operate all over Europe and so you should always keep your things close, particularly in crowds).
